	<description>Microsoft, today, 
released a new version of Photo Story. It&#39;s a really great new way to share your digital photos with other people. Try it out, it&#39;s free (for people who own Windows XP).

In this video Vladimir Rovinsky, lead&amp;nbsp;program manager on the Photo Story team, demonstrates Photo Story for us.

			<![CDATA[Looks Great!&nbsp; I have one question:<br>
<br>
&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p; For DVD NTSC, most products including Movie Maker use 720x480, your product is suggesting 640x480.&nbsp; Which, when converted by my DVD Authoring software, creates a stretching effect to fit 720x480.<br>
<br>
&nbsp;&nbsp;&nbsp; In the near future, might a new profile with 720x480 can be made available for DVD NTSC?<br>
